How Kleanland Electrostatic Precipitators aid decrease Airborne Particles in Textile producing

The textile dyeing and finishing process generates significant amounts of oil-bearing fumes and natural and organic compounds, which includes textile auxiliaries. These fumes can arrive at densities of up to 80mg/m3, posing really serious well being hazards to personnel and contributing to air pollution. Kleanland esp use Sophisticated electrostatic precipitation technological innovation to seize and remove these airborne particles proficiently. By producing an electrostatic demand, the ESP appeals to and collects even the smallest particles, guaranteeing the air released from textile factories is significantly cleaner. This not just assists safeguard the atmosphere but additionally generates a safer Performing natural environment for employees.

Why Electrostatic Precipitators Are Essential for managing Emissions in Textile Processing crops

Electrostatic precipitators, specially People intended by Kleanland, are important for managing emissions in textile processing vegetation. These plants often handle many different pollutants, together with organic and natural oils, dyes, dye auxiliaries, lubricant oils, and fiber particles. regular air filtration devices wrestle to handle these types of a diverse variety of contaminants efficiently. on the other hand, the Highly Electrostatic Precipitator manufacturer developed ESP technologies utilized by Kleanland captures these pollutants with substantial efficiency. by utilizing a mix of water scrubbers, dual-travel wide spacing esp, and oil and h2o separators, Kleanland esp make certain that exhaust gases are addressed comprehensively prior to getting unveiled in to the environment. This complete tactic tends to make them a vital component in modern-day textile manufacturing services, serving to providers adjust to stringent environmental restrictions.
